6. Life
6.1 Concept of life for slider type
The mechanical life of the slider type is represented by that of the linear guide receiving the
greatest moment load.
The operation life of the linear guide is to be determined by the total driving distance reachable
without flaking (peeling on rail surface) in 90% of a group of products operated under the same
conditions.
Operation life can be calculated with the method shown below.
How to calculate operation life
For the operation life of the linear guide, use the dynamic allowable moment stated in "1.2
specifications", and calculate with the formula below.
